Question by Hippie Thanksgiving: Has anyone used the Elmo potty training DVD?
Was it worth buying? Did it help at all?
Best answer:
Answer by carrieirene
YES – well my sister did with her daughter and I already bought it and our daughter is only 1 (won’t start showing it until around 18 mos though). My niece loved this show and it really helped her get ready to potty train. She was potty trained by (if not a bit before) 2 years old and I think this video really helped. I stayed with her for awhile while my sister was in the hospital delivering her 2nd child and my niece would ask to watch the “poo poo show” (LOL) and when she had to go potty, she wasn’t embarrased or shy about it (you know some kids hide or get embarrassed/cry when they’re older and go #2) but this video makes it very acceptable and normal to kids to get rid of the “scare” of the potty. It also encourages washing your hands, not being embarrased or ashamed, the excitement of buying big-kid underpants, etc. Another trick is to introduce the potty early- around 18 mos just put a little potty in the corner of the bathroom with some books nearby and even a stuffed animal. When you need to go potty say, “Mommy has to use the potty”, and even let him/her watch you go from the doorway to see how mommy goes to the bathroom (maybe reserve that for a few months later)…just to warm him/her up to the idea.
Anyway, the DVD is only like so it’s worth a shot. It certainly helped my niece get potty trained early, it’s funny for adults too (I cracked up at it) and I will certainly introduce it in a few months to my little one. Good luck!
